Many users are facing an error message during login, that CDPUserSvc_xxx has stopped working. Searching the Internet for CDPUserSvc, brings a lot of hits, where users are facing serious issues with this service. There I found the explanation, that CDPUserSvc is the abbreviation of "Microsoft (R) CDP User Components", probably the UWP part of "Connected Devices Platform Service" (CDPSvc ). At TechNet forum there is this thread with a few additional details. Within this German forum post AReilland gives a few details about the tasks of this service – syncing (mails, live tiles, OneDrive etc.). ![]() This article contains some details about the start modes of this service within distinct Windows 10 builds. The service has been introduced in Windows 10. The service CDPUserSvc belongs to "Connected Devices Platform Service" (CDPSvc) and there are task with changing appendixes in the name (CDPUserSvc_701f6cb).
